Why Do Unscrupulous Merchants Prefer To Use Non-flame-retardant Pvc As The Insulation Material For Copper Terminal Blocks?
Unscrupulous vendors typically use non-flame-retardant PVC as copper terminal block insulation material. This material is low-cost, simple to produce, and readily available. Compared to flame-retardant materials, PVC is cheaper, leading some irresponsible vendors to widely use non-flame-retardant PVC in the production of copper distribution block insulation materials to reduce production costs for copper terminal strip insulation materials. While PVC has some electrical insulation properties, its fire resistance is poor. In the event of a fire, it may exacerbate the spread of the fire, creating greater safety hazards.
